Donald J. Ramsey papers

 Collection
Identifier: MSC-376
Abstract

Admiral Donald J. Ramsey (1903-1968) was a 1924 graduate of the United States Naval Academy and received his law degree from George Washington University in 1939. This collection consists of papers and order books belonging to Admiral Donald J. Ramsey detailing his service in the navy. Of particular interest are Captain’s night order books that detail Ramsey’s experience as commander of the USS Hughes during the battles of Guadalcanal and Midway in 1942.

Dates: 1922-1969

Morton Levine papers

 Collection
Identifier: MSC-391
Abstract

This collection is comprised of a wartime memoir, entitled "Set Condition One," written by Morton Levine. Levine was a U.S. Navy soldier who served on the USS San Diego (CL-53) during World War II. Other documents include two editions of the Bureau of Naval Personnel Information Bulletin from May and June 1945, as well as research documents about USS San Diego and Atlanta-class cruisers in World War II.

Dates: 1943-1946; 1945; 1998 and undated
